Ukrainian forces struck the Tuapse oil refinery in Krasnodar region.

On Thursday, SBS forces hit the Tuapse oil refinery igniting epic fires
Ukrainian forces struck the Tuapse oil refinery causing fire at the facility with declared volume of 12 million tons per year
Ukrainian drones struck Tuapse on April 16, damaging residential buildings and causing an environmental disaster.
On April 16, the Ukrainian Defense Forces struck the Tuapse oil refinery, triggering a large-scale fire that is still ongoing.
Ukraine's defence forces confirmed a repeated strike on the Tuapse oil refinery in Russia's Krasnodar Krai
Ukrainian drones struck the Tuapse Oil Refinery on April 16, the first attack in a week. Firefighters spent nearly three and a half days battling the blaze.
Analysis by Astra indicated at least two fires on the refinery's premises, with another blaze detected offshore
